Job Description :

L3Harris is seeking qualified individuals to join our Aeronautical Systems Engineering (ASE) team as a Flight Sciences Lead for a new program. In this role, you will coordinate with the ASE Task Lead, Project Engineers, Airworthiness Representatives, and the Flight Sciences team to drive successful program execution. You will ensure the total technical solution from Flight Sciences is adequate and coordinated across Flight Sciences disciplines in meeting airworthiness and program requirements. The ideal individual can develop innovative solutions to technical problems across the Flight Sciences disciplines (aerodynamics, structural dynamics, structural analysis, durability and damage tolerance analysis).

Essential Functions :

Support and review engineering bids and ROMs.

Perform engineering work in one of the Flight Sciences disciplines up to their current job level to assist as needed.

Lead Flight Sciences engineers to manage their scope, budget, and schedule performance.

Mentor Flight Sciences engineers to develop their technical and leadership skills.

Guide engineers in creating innovative solutions to complex engineering problems.

Work with airworthiness authorities to optimize program certification approaches.

Provide input on program plans and program schedules.

Communicate program flow down information to Flight Sciences.

Review monthly labor forecasts and identify program staffing needs to ASE managers.

Influence and collaborate with a wide range of stakeholders outside of Flight Sciences.

Qualifications :

Bachelor’s Degree in mechanical, aerospace, or aeronautical engineering and minimum 9 years of prior relevant experience. Graduate Degree and a minimum of 7 years of prior related experience. In lieu of a degree, minimum of 13 years of prior related experience.

9 years of aerodynamics, structural dynamics, structural analysis, or durability and damage tolerance analysis in modifying fixed-wing manned aircraft.

Must have a current ACTIVE DoD Secret security clearance which requires U.S. citizenship.

Experience leading a team of 5 engineers.

Willingness to travel occasionally.

Preferred Additional Skills :

Advanced knowledge of multiple disciplines within Flight Sciences.

Experience with FAA certification requirements for fixed-wing aircraft modifications.

Ability to coordinate a structural modification with an aircraft OEM.
